Keto Sunflower Seed Bread (Gluten-Free & Low-Carb)

This keto sunflower seed bread is soft, low-carb, and perfect for the keto diet. Made with simple ingredients like sunflower seeds and psyllium husk, it’s gluten-free, grain-free, and ideal for sandwiches, toast, or a quick snack.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 ½ cups sunflower seeds (ground into flour)
  • 4 large eggs
  • 2 tablespoons psyllium husk powder
  • 1 teaspoon baking powder
  • 1 tablespoon apple cider vinegar
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il (or melted coconut oil)
  • ½ teaspoon salt
  • ¼ cup water

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per or grease a loaf pan.
  2. Grind sunflower seeds into a fine flour using a food processor or blender. Measure 1 ½ cups of the ground flour.
  3. Mix dry ingredients: In a large bowl, combine sunflower seed flour, psyllium husk powder, baking powder, and salt. Stir well.
  4. Whisk wet ingredients: In a separate bowl, whisk together eggs, olive oil, apple cider vinegar, and water until combined.
  5. Combine mixtures: Slowly add the wet ingredients to the dry mixture. Stir until it forms a dough, then knead gently until smooth.
  6. Shape the dough into a loaf and place it on the prepared baking sheet or in the loaf pan. Sprinkle extra sunflower seeds on top, if desired.
  7. Bake for 45-50 minutes or until golden brown and a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ean.
  8. Cool completely before slicing to prevent crumbling.

Notes

  • The bread may turn slightly green due to a reaction between sunflower seeds and baking powder. This is normal and safe to eat.
  • To store: Keep in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3 days, refrigerate for up to 1 week, or freeze slices for up to 3 months.
  • You can replace olive oil with melted butter or coconut oil for a different flavor.
